Tesla Awards Musk $29 Billion in Stock

Read, Watch or Listen

Tesla Awards Musk $29 Billion in Stock

Tesla granted Elon Musk a $29 billion stock award, aiming to retain him as CEO amidst recent controversies. This follows a Delaware court's rejection of his 2018 compensation package. The grant, described as a "good faith" measure, comes despite Tesla's declining profits and stock price, partly attributed to Musk's political affiliations. The company highlights Musk's leadership across multiple ventures. While the award addresses shareholder concerns, it also comes after a lawsuit challenging his previous compensation.
